Polyvinyl chloride (PVC), a synthetic polymer, has long been recognized for its exceptional properties. The PVC Rigid Sheet (Matt Surface) is a specialized variant of PVC, processed through extrusion to achieve a hard, durable structure. Unlike its soft counterparts, which are malleable and used in applications like flooring or piping, the rigid version is designed for structural and decorative purposes. Its matte surface not only enhances visual appeal but also provides a non-reflective finish, making it ideal for environments where glare reduction is essential.

To provide a clear understanding of the PVC Rigid Sheet (Matt Surface), the following table outlines its technical specifications:
| Parameter | Details |
|---|---|
| Thickness Range | 1.85mm to 10mm |
| Width | 1.85mm–3mm: 1000mm–1300mm; 4mm–10mm: 1000mm–1500mm |
| Length | Customizable to any length |
| Standard Sizes | 1220mm x 2440mm, 1000mm x 2000mm, 1500mm x 3000mm |
| Surface Finish | Matt surface (non-reflective) |
| Standard Colors | Dark Grey (RAL 7011), Light Grey, Black, White, Blue, Green, Red, and custom options |
